Here is a checklist of tips you must consider when buying an acoustic guitar. These will ensure you don’t buy a dud guitar or one acoustic_anatomy_smallthat’s not suited to you. Save time and money…read on.

  1. Pick up the guitar and have a good look at it.
  2. How good is the workmanship?
  3. Are there any bows or bulges in the guitar body or neck?
  4. Does anywhere look like the wood will split?
  5. If it’s a used guitar, how worn are the frets?
  6. Near the guitar body, are the strings a long way above the fret board? In this case, guitarists will say the ‘action is high’ which can make the guitar louder but also harder to play. A good guitar can be adjusted so ask the salesperson about that.
  7. Turn the tuning machine heads, are they reasonably sturdy?
  8. Sit down comfortably and hold it in playing position…does it feel good, kinda like ‘wow, I like this baby’?
  9. Next, tune the guitar with a tuner.
  10. Play some chords in different positions on the guitar?
  11. Play some scales in different positions on the guitar?
  12. How does it sound? Nice tone or sound for you? Is it how you envisaged having a new guitar would be? Are you EXCITED to have this instrument in your hands??   13. Anyway, keep playing the guitar…Are there any buzzing string sounds? If strings are buzzing, then possibly the action is too low (strings too low). As mentioned above, good guitars can be adjusted so ask the salesperson.
  14. Next really play the guitar pretty hard and then check the tuning. Still in tune?
  15. Check the tuning of all individual notes at the 12th fret and see if they are the same as 0 fret (important!).
  16. If you’re happy with all the above points, ask your friend or the salesperson to play the guitar so that you can hear how it sounds. Don’t let their personal view override yours if you are happy with all of the above. You want to hear how it sounds to you, not what’s going on in their world of wants and needs.

Remember to take your time to examine and play any guitar you are seriously considering so that you won’t be disappointed. Print this out for yourself and email it to your friends so that they make the right choices. Hope this helps.

Not so long ago, watching films at home was a hopeless experience. You could only buy or rent poor-quality videos with a grainy picture and bad sound. The experience was terrible when you compared to the big-screen, surround-sound cinema.Ear-Toasters

Now, though, the advent of DVD and home surround sound means that watching movies at home doesn’t have to be inferior to watching them in the cinema. In fact, many people now think it’s better – after all, it’s cheaper, and you don’t have to put up with other people making noises while you’re trying to watch the film. Home entertainment systems (also known as home cinemas) are getting cheaper, better and easier to construct all the time.

So what are the ingredients of a home entertainment system? Basically, there are three things: a source of high quality video and audio, a display for the video, and speakers for the audio. To begin with, you should look for a DVD player. Although you can get DVD players for nothing now, you should get a good one if you’re going to use it as part of a home entertainment system. Cheap players may output inferior quality picture and sound, and might even have trouble playing some DVDs at all.

The next step is a big television, either flat with an LCD or plasma screen, or perhaps even a projection TV – be careful with projection though, as it can break if you plan to use your TV for video games. You should consider getting an HDTV version of whatever you choose if you want to future-proof your system and make your films look just that little bit better.

Finally, you should get some good surround sound speakers, together with an amplifier or stereo system to drive them. Although you can get systems now with ridiculous numbers of speakers, Dolby 5.1 is still the best system to go with, as it is the most widely supported.
